### Step 4: Enable export retries

After migrating to the Cartwheel export pipeline, failed exports no longer dead-letter immediately. The retry worker picks them up with exponential backoff, capped at five attempts, then parks them for manual review. Confirm the worker is scheduled before cutting traffic over. Apply the retry configuration below before restarting the service.

settings of yajof-yajog:
wenix:
  log_level: info
  metrics_host: metrics.wenix.lumiclabs.internal
  pin: 4766
  pool_size: 8

Ticket FS-412: The Calcuvine vault storing the sandbox signing keys for user-supplied formula evaluation has locked itself after three failed unseal attempts. New folks: never retry unseals manually; open a ticket first. The sandbox runner on Bramblehook cannot rotate its seccomp policy keys until the vault is reopened. Use the recovery passphrase recorded below to unseal.

unlock words, hahaf-fajeg: quenmir-belius

CI troubleshooting note for the Lanternbrook data-retention sweeper. Nightly runs began failing after the purge-window config was tightened; the sweeper now times out scanning the archival partition before deleting anything. Mira from platform confirmed no data was removed prematurely. We pinned the sweeper to the previous schema snapshot and re-ran successfully twice. For the release record, the passing pipeline emitted the trace token shown below.

build token for kahop-yafof: htk21_5a995f047b538db58c4a4

**Ticket: Spreadsheet export memory usage — sign-off required**

The Corvidesk spreadsheet export currently loads entire workbooks into memory, peaking near 4 GB on large tenants. The proposed fix streams rows in fixed-size chunks, reducing peak usage by roughly 85%. Regression tests pass. Before this ships in the next release train, sign-off is required from the engineer below.

approver of hahog-hahap = Ulaath Praael

Q4 Planning Note — Finance Team

We intend to transition overflow customer support for the Pellarno suite to Greyhaven Outsourcing in phases, beginning with evening coverage. Projected savings are roughly 14% annually, offset initially by transition and training costs in the first two months. Please build both scenarios into the Q4 forecast and flag any cash-flow concerns. The confidential planning detail follows directly below.

board note of kadug-tawig: Only 5 of the 100 pilot accounts renewed Oliath, so a churn review is set for April 15.